He is best known for his role in the advancement of civil rights using the tactics of nonviolence and civil disobedience based on his christian beliefs and inspired by the nonviolent activism of mahatma gandhi. “i have decided to stick. King was fundamental to ending segregation, combating racism, and affirming the right to equality for citizens of all races and colors.
